El Fondo de Conservación El Triunfo A.C. (FONCET) originated in 2002 from the search for alternative solutions to the long-term financial needs of the El Triunfo Biosphere Reserve, situated in the Sierra Madre of Chiapas, which would/might safeguard the invaluable resources of its biodiversity for future generations.
FONCET is a non-profit organization (A.C./'asociación civil') constituted by individuals and representatives of institutions. Participant organizations in FONCET are the Fondo Mexicano para la Conservación de la Naturaleza (FMCN) , the Instituto para el Desarrollo Sustentable en Mesoamérica (IDESMAC) , the Instituto de Historia Natural y Ecología del Estado de Chiapas (IHNyE), Pronatura Chiapas , the Comisión Nacional de Áreas Naturales Protegidas (CONANP) , together with eminent scientists and conservationists.
In the case of REBITRI , the participation of Federal and State Governments in the provision of resources for the running and administration of the area have increased in recent years. However, these resources, even with those received from foreign and other national sources are still not sufficient to cover the maintenance, administration, and conservation of an extensive area which presents a complex series of interrelated problems.
As a result of these problems, the ' Strategic and Financial Plan for the El Triunfo Reserve' (“Plan Estratégico y Financiero para la Reserva El Triunfo”) was elaborated in 1977 with the aid of The Nature Conservancy (TNC) , and which proposed the creation of a private entity which would manage and generate the resources necessary to assure the long-term maintenance of the Reserve.
In 1998 , as a result of consultation with various organizations, such as "El Fondo Mexicano Para la Conservación de la Naturaleza" (FMCN) , "El Instituto de Historia Natural y Ecología" (IHNE) , The Nature Conservancy (TNC), "El Instituto para el Desarrollo Sustentable en Mesoamérica" (IDESMAC) , and the "Comisión Nacional Para las Áreas Naturales Protegidas" (CONANP)/SEMARNAT, it was proposed that a Fund for the El Triunfo Reserve should be established.
El Fondo de Conservación El Triunfo, A.C. was officially constituted on August 5th 2002 as a non-profit organization ('asociación civil') and obtained tax-deductible status on July 24th 2003.
Today, the Fondo de Conservación El Triunfo is a legal, private, solid, functional, efficient, transparent and long-term entity, with specific structures and functions designed to carry out the principal lines of action delineated in the "Programa de Manejo de la Reserva de la Biosfera El Triunfo y su área de influencia".
In the future, FONCET wishes to broaden the scope of its work and become a regional fund which will support also, the conservation of other protected areas within the State of Chiapas . As a first step towards the realization of this goal, FONCET has joined forces with other regional organizations in order to assist in the conservation of the river basins of the State of Chiapas.
